Abstract

In this paper, we first focus on the speed selection problem for the reaction-diffusion equation of the monostable type. By investigating the decay rates of the minimal traveling wave front, we propose a sufficient and necessary condition that reveals the essence of propagation phenomena. Moreover, since our argument relies solely on the comparison principle, it can be extended to more general monostable dynamical systems, such as nonlocal diffusion equations.
